@charset "UTF-8";
/* CSS Document */




/* Body Text Main */

.bodytext-white {
	color: #FFFFFF;
	font-family: Geneva, Helvetica, Arial, sans-serif;
	font-size: 11px;
	line-height: 22px;
}

.bodytext-spacers {
	padding-left: 25px;
	padding-right: 25px;
	color: #999999;
}

.bodytext-spacers-smaller {
	padding-left: 13px;
	padding-right: 13px;
	color: #333333;
}

.bodytext-grey {
	color: #333333;
	font-family: Geneva, Helvetica, Arial, sans-serif;
	font-size: 11px;
	line-height: 20px;
}

.bodytext-grey2 {
	color: #333333;
	font-family: Geneva, Helvetica, Arial, sans-serif;
	font-size: 12px;
	line-height: 20px;
}

.bodytext-grey3 {
	color: #333333;
	font-family: Geneva, Helvetica, Arial, sans-serif;
	font-size: 11px;
	line-height: 18px;
}


.bodytext-purple {
	color: #591255;
	font-family: Geneva, Helvetica, Arial, sans-serif;
	font-size: 11px;
	line-height: 16px;
	font-weight: bold;
}

.bodytext-purple2 {
	color: #591255;
	font-family: Geneva, Helvetica, Arial, sans-serif;
	font-size: 12px;
	line-height: 18px;
	font-weight: bold;
	text-transform: uppercase;
}


.bodytext-greySerif {
	color: #999999;
	font-family: "Times New Roman", Georgia, serif;
	font-size: 19px;
	line-height: 28px;
	font-weight: normal;
}

.bodytext-blueSerif {
	color: #b9c2ca;
	font-family: "Times New Roman", Georgia, serif;
	font-size: 19px;
	line-height: 28px;
	font-weight: normal;
}


.bodytext-yellowSerif {
	color: #ccccb2;
	font-family: "Times New Roman", Georgia, serif;
	font-size: 19px;
	line-height: 28px;
	font-weight: normal;
}


.large1 {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 15px;
	line-height: 25px;
    color:#333;
}

.mediumtext {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 13px;
	line-height: 22px;
    color:#333;
}

.mediumtext2 {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 13px;
	line-height: 22px;
    color:#333;
}

.x {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 15px;
	line-height: 26px;
    color:#333;
}

.formheader {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 15px;
	line-height: 17px;
    color:#006699;
	font-weight: bold
}


.formheader2 {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 17px;
	line-height: 26px;
    color:#CC0000;
	font-weight: bold
}


.redheader {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 18px;
	line-height: 26px;
    color:#CC0000;
	font-weight: bold
}

.orangeheader {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 18px;
	line-height: 20px;
    color:#F5821F;
	font-weight: bold
}

.orangeheader2 {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 22px;
	line-height: 25px;
    color:#F5821F;
	font-weight: bold
}

.orangecopy {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 12px;
	line-height: 13px;
    color:#F5821F;
	font-weight: bold
}

.homecopy {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 12px;
	line-height: 15px;
    color:#000000;
	font-weight: normal
}

.homecopybold {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 13px;
	line-height: 15px;
    color:#000000;
	font-weight: bold
}





/* Body Text Headers */


.headertext-green {
	color: #72ac15;
	font-family: "Times New Roman", Georgia, serif;
	font-size: 20px;
	line-height: 22px;
	text-align: left;
	text-transform: uppercase;
	font-weight: bold;
}

.headertext-blue {
	color: #2099cd;
	font-family: "Times New Roman", Georgia, serif;
	font-size: 26px;
	line-height: 30px;
	text-align: left;
	text-transform: uppercase;
	font-weight: bold;
}

.headertext-blue2 {
	color: #2099cd;
	font-family: "Times New Roman", Georgia, serif;
	font-size: 20px;
	line-height: 25px;
	text-align: left;
	font-weight: normal;
}

/* Body Text SubHeaders */

.subheadtext-grey {
	color: #666666;
	font-family: Geneva, Helvetica, Arial, sans-serif;
	font-size: 11px;
	line-height: 22px;
	text-align: left;
	font-weight: bold;
	text-transform: uppercase;
	letter-spacing: 1px;
}

.subheadtext-white {
	color: #FFFFFF;
	font-family: Geneva, Helvetica, Arial, sans-serif;
	font-size: 11px;
	line-height: 22px;
	text-align: left;
	font-weight: bold;
	text-transform: uppercase;
	letter-spacing: 1px;
}

.subheadtext-grey {
	color: #A3A3A3;
	font-family: Geneva, Helvetica, Arial, sans-serif;
	font-size: 11px;
	line-height: 22px;
	text-align: left;
	font-weight: bold;
	text-transform: uppercase;
	letter-spacing: 1px;
}





/* Side bar
----------------------------------------------- */
.sm {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 12px;
	line-height: 15px;
    color:#333;
}

.sm2 {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 12px;
	line-height: 20px;
    color:#333;
}



/* bottom nav
----------------------------------------------- */
.z {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 12px;
	line-height: 15px;
    color:#006699;
}


/* Copyright
----------------------------------------------- */
.copyright {
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 10px;
	line-height: 15px;
    color:#666666;
}






/* Links 1 */

a.bodytext-white:link {
	text-decoration: none;
}

a.bodytext-white:visited {
	text-decoration: none;
}

a.bodytext-white:hover {
	border-bottom: thick;
	border-bottom-color: #FFFF00;
	border-bottom-style: solid;
}

a.bodytext-white:active {
	border-bottom: thick;
	border-bottom-color: #FFFF00;
	border-bottom-style: solid;
}



/* Nav Links  */


.anav:link{
	font-family: "Times New Roman", Georgia, serif;
	font-size: 20px;
	line-height: 25px; 
	color: #1f92c4;  
	font-weight: normal;
	text-decoration: underline;
	}

.anav:active{
	font-family: "Times New Roman", Georgia, serif; 
	font-size: 20px;
	line-height: 25px; 
	color: #1f92c4; 
	font-weight: normal;
	text-decoration: underline;
	}

.anav:visited{
	font-family: "Times New Roman", Georgia, serif; 
	font-size: 20px;
	line-height: 25px; 
	color: #1f92c4; 
	font-weight: normal;
	text-decoration: underline;
	}

.anav:hover{
	font-family: "Times New Roman", Georgia, serif; 
	font-size: 20px;
	line-height: 25px; 
	color: #333333;  
	font-weight: normal;
	text-decoration: none;
	}



/* Hyper-links - medium
----------------------------------------------- */

.mednav:link{
	font-family: "Trebuchet MS",Verdana, Arial, Helvetica, sans-serif;	
	font-size: 13px; 
	color: #006699;
	text-decoration: none;
}

.mednav:active{
	font-family: "Trebuchet MS",Verdana, Arial, Helvetica, sans-serif;	
	font-size: 13px; 
	color: #006699;
	text-decoration: none;
}

.mednav:visited{
	font-family: "Trebuchet MS",Verdana, Arial, Helvetica, sans-serif;	
	font-size: 13px; 
	color: #006699;
	text-decoration: none;
}

.mednav:hover{
	font-family: "Trebuchet MS",Verdana, Arial, Helvetica, sans-serif;	
	font-size: 13px; 
	color: #006699;
	text-decoration: underline;
}


/* Hyper-links - large
----------------------------------------------- */

.lrgnav:link{
	font-family: "Trebuchet MS",Verdana, Arial, Helvetica, sans-serif;	
	font-size: 15px; 
	color: #006699;
	text-decoration: none;
}

.lrgnav:active{
	font-family: "Trebuchet MS",Verdana, Arial, Helvetica, sans-serif;	
	font-size: 15px; 
	color: #006699;
	text-decoration: none;
}

.lrgnav:visited{
	font-family: "Trebuchet MS",Verdana, Arial, Helvetica, sans-serif;	
	font-size: 15px; 
	color: #006699;
	text-decoration: none;
}

.lrgnav:hover{
	font-family: "Trebuchet MS",Verdana, Arial, Helvetica, sans-serif;	
	font-size: 15px; 
	color: #006699;
	text-decoration: underline;
}
	

/* Hyper-links - copyright
----------------------------------------------- */

.copy:link{
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 10px;
	line-height: 15px;
    color:#666666;
	text-decoration: underline;
}

.copy:active{
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 10px;
	line-height: 15px;
    color:#666666;
	text-decoration: underline;
}

.copy:visited{
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 10px;
	line-height: 15px;
    color:#666666;
	text-decoration: underline;
}

.copy:hover{
	font-family: "Trebuchet MS",Verdana,Arial,Sans-serif;
	font-size: 10px;
	line-height: 15px;
    color:#666666;
	text-decoration: underline;
}

